Question 1128260: An angle measures 6 times the measure of its supplementary angle. Find the measure of both angles. Found 2 solutions by addingup, ikleyn:Answer by addingup(3677) (Show Source):

Let x the angle measure under the question.
Then its supplementary angle measure is 180 - x degrees.
The equation, from the condition, is
x = 6*(180-x)
Simplify and solve for x:
x = 6*180 - 6x
x + 6x = 6*180
7x = 6*180
